I confirmed no vacuum leaks by spraying starting fluid about the likely places but replaced hoses anyway just 'cause. I found I actually was a bit blind and a dummy. I found an idle mixture screw right where you said it would be. I've been fiddling with the carb and it runs a little better but still has crappy acceleration unless I drive with the choke pulled out. Not a great solution so I'm going to take it apart again when I get the chance and go through every adjustment.

I fixed the leak in the tank and it's holding well. I fixed the gas gauge (essential ditty to have working). I got the wiper linkage and motor installed only to find it's not working. Today I got a wiring diagram from the library along with some trouble shooting tips for the wiper motor. Rainy season is coming so I am making that a priority. If anyone reading this thread has any tips on rochester monojets and my symptoms please share.
